Sri Lanka’s miseries are only piling up in the ongoing series against India. Trailing the series 1-0 after losing the series-opener by 304 runs, the island nation is pushed firmly on the backfoot in the ongoing second Test in Colombo. Making the most of a good batting pitch, India rode on centuries from Cheteshwar Pujara and Ajinkya Rahane to post a mammoth 622 for 9 (declared).

Sri Lanka, undoubtedly, needed a good start but the way their innings unfolded, it was enough to understand that Dinesh Chandimal & Co. are going through a tough time as their senior batsman Upul Tharanga departed for a duck on a ball which he would have hit for a four nine out of ten times. But with nothing going Sri Lanka’s way, they were off to a poor start with Ravichandran Ashwin dismissing Tharanga cheaply.

Looking to hit the delivery which was well on the leg stump, Tharanga, who had scored 64 in the first innings of the last Test, hit his shot straight into the KL Rahul‘s midriff at short leg where the Indian opener managed to hold on to the ball.
